All-New Hyundai Venue in Saudi Arabia: Bold Design, Smart Tech, and Everyday Versatility

Saudi Arabia: The all-new Hyundai Venue has arrived in the Kingdom starting at a price of SAR 77,334. This is a full generation change, not a facelift. It drops the older 1.6-litre naturally aspirated engine for a 1.0-litre turbo-petrol making 118 HP, paired with a 7-speed dual-clutch automatic. And delivers a commanding presence, advanced connectivity, and practical features tailored for modern Saudi drivers and families.

  • Engine and Performance

    Specification

    Detail

    Engine

    1.0L Turbo GDI petrol

    Max power

    118 HP

    Max torque

    172 Nm

    Transmission

    7-speed dual-clutch (7DCT), automatic only

    Drivetrain

    2WD

    Drive modes

    Sport, Eco, Normal

    Terrain modes

    Snow, Mud, Sand

    Design and Exterior

    The new Venue has brought a confident SUV stance with dimensions 48 mm taller and 30 mm wider than the predecessor. This gives it more interior space and stability and improves the overall road presence. Key exterior details:

    • Quad-beam LED headlamps with auto light control
    • Twin-horn LED daytime running lights
    • Horizon LED rear combination lights
    • Dark chrome radiator grille with a wide horizontal layout
    • Metallic silver C-pillar garnish with VENUE branding
    • Rear spoiler with integrated LED high-mounted stop lamp
    • Muscular wheel arches with side cladding
    • 16-inch diamond-cut alloy wheels
    • Silver skid plates front and rear
    • Bridge-type roof railsDashboard View of Venue 2026

    Interior and Technology

    Hyundai prioritizes control and modern convenience with Driver-Focused Cabin and Smart Connectivity in the new Venue. Confirmed cabin and connectivity features:

    • 12.3-inch ccNC Lite touchscreen
    • 4.2-inch driver information cluster
    • Wireless Apple CarPlay
    • Wireless Android Auto
    • Bluelink connected car services
    • Two-tone interior theme
    • 50 litres of boot space with 60:40 split folding rear seats

    Safety Features

    The all-new Venue is built with multiple layers of protection for all wound protection of all occupants. The key safety features include the following:

    • 6 airbags (front, side, curtain)
    • Parking Collision Avoidance Assist
    • Surround View Monitor
    • Rear View Monitor
    • Parking Distance Warning, forward and reverse
    • Electric Parking Brake with Auto Hold
    • Day and night rear view mirror
    • Reinforced body structure

    The N Line Trim

    The 1.0 N Line 2 Tone is the sportiest of the three trims with styling and trim package. What the N Line adds:Rear Cross Side View of Hyundai Venue 2026

    • 17-inch alloy wheels
    • Body-colour cladding with red highlights
    • Exclusive rear fascia with dual-tip mufflers
    • N Line badging
    • N Line sport seats with red accents
    • N Line steering wheel with N badge
    • Sunrise red ambient cabin lighting

    The 17-inch larger wheels look better and give sharper steering response.
